Definition of the "Teen and Young Adult Genre": First, it's important to define that the typical age range for this category is sixteen to twenty-five. But, don't feel bad if you're older than that range and still reading these ebooks.  Some of them are monster bestsellers that everyone reads--of all ages.  Setting aside the age "limitation," ebooks in the Teen and Young Adult genre are actually very broad in what fictional genres they cover. Fantasy, science fiction, horror and suspense are all genres that are encompassed in the overarching Teen and Young Adult genre.  One specific aspect to these ebooks is that they oftentimes involve coming-of-age stories.

 

Here are some examples of bestselling ebooks in the Teen and Young Adult genre.  J.K. Rowlings (Harry Potter), Stephanie Meyer (Twilight), Veronica Roth (Divergent), and Suzanne Collins (The Hunger Games).
